WebJul 29, 2024 · Do pinking shears keep fabric from fraying? Pinking Shears are used for cutting woven cloth. Cloth edges that are unfinished fray very easily– the weave becomes undone and threads begin to fall out. The sawtooth pattern from the Pinking Shears does not prevent fraying, but limits the length of the frayed thread and thus minimizes damage. WebMar 6, 2024 · Pinking shears. WebApr 11, 2024 · Squeeze the shears to close the blade and make the first cut. Cut all the way to the tip of the blade. Open the shears. Move them up along the cut. Line up the teeth with the end of your previous cut and close the blades again. This will give you a neat and consistent zig zag.
